Question 1072703: If Given, z₁=6(cos150°+isin150°), z₂=4(cos60°+isin60°)
The value of z₁*z₂ would be either,
A.) 6(cos210 + i sin210)
B.) 4(cos210 - i sin210)
C.) 24(cos210 + i sin210)
D.) 24(cos210 - i sin210)
Thank you

Answer by ikleyn(52803)   (Show Source): You can put this solution on YOUR website!
.
The product of modulus and the sum of arguments.

Option C).
